The alloy you pick for die spreading straight influences numerous aspects of the casting process, like just how easy the alloy is to function with and if it is susceptible to casting defects. Warm fracturing, additionally called solidification cracking, is a regular die casting issue for aluminum alloys that can cause interior or surface-level rips or splits.
Certain light weight aluminum alloys are much more prone to hot breaking than others, and your selection needs to consider this. Another typical defect located in the die casting of aluminum is pass away soldering, which is when the cast adheres to the die walls and makes ejection difficult. It can harm both the cast and the die, so you must search for alloys with high anti-soldering homes.
Rust resistance, which is already a significant attribute of aluminum, can differ considerably from alloy to alloy and is an essential particular to think about depending upon the ecological conditions your item will certainly be exposed to (Aluminum Casting).
